Scope & Content
File consists of 21 b&w photographs, some captioned. Photographs document the activities of the Bennett and Crosby trip guided and outfitted by Riggall of 1917. Activities include sheep and mule deer hunting, game scouting, packing big horn sheep trophies, and camp life. Locations of photographs include Cameron Falls, Head of Dutch Creek in the Gap District, Strawberry Lake, Cochrane Ranch, and Happy Valley.

Scope & Content
File consists of 24 b&w photographs, some mounted, some captioned. Photographs pertain to the Bennett trips guided and outfitted by Riggall of 1920, 1921 and 1922. The photographs document Russell and Meridian Bennett with Rams they hunted, Jim Bennett photographing a mountain goat, a ram trophy tied to a tree, and a tee pee Riggall made in camp. Locations of photographs include Cataract Creek, Oyster creek and the head of Commerce Creek.
